Find Senior Living & Care in Kingsport, TN

Kingsport, with a population of 56,704, is home to 13042 residents aged 65 and older. The city offers 85 senior living and care options. The average monthly cost of senior living & care in the area is $6,418.

Kingsport, Tennessee is a charming city with a rich history and a strong sense of community. Founded in the 1800s, it grew as an industrial town, especially in the manufacturing and chemical industries. Over the years, it has transformed into a family-friendly city with a deep appreciation for nature, culture, and outdoor activities. Kingsport is known for its welcoming environment, which makes it an appealing place for people of all ages, including seniors. The city has a mix of young families, retirees, and working professionals, offering a well-rounded demographic. The population includes a growing number of seniors who enjoy the peaceful and scenic lifestyle of the area. Kingsport offers several attractions for residents and visitors. One of the most popular spots is the Kingsport Carousel & Park, where visitors can enjoy hand-carved wooden carousel animals and beautiful walking trails. Another well-loved landmark is the Warriors' Path State Park, which provides hiking trails, picnic areas, and a serene atmosphere per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. Seniors can enjoy these recreational spots, as well as visit the Lamplight Theatre, a local community theater offering plays and performances. For those who enjoy history, Kingsport is home to the Kingsport Carousel, which showcases the city’s culture and craftsmanship. The city has a mild climate, with warm summers and cool winters, making it ideal for outdoor activities all year round. Kingsport’s natural scenery is breathtaking, with the beautiful Appalachian Mountains and the Holston River offering picturesque views and tranquil environments. The city's parks and green spaces provide many opportunities for seniors to take leisurely walks, enjoy nature, or relax outdoors. Kingsport is known for its calm, family-friendly lifestyle, making it an excellent location for seniors who want a peaceful and supportive community. There are numerous senior-friendly services available in the area, including assisted living communities, senior care, and recreational programs that cater to the needs of older adults. Seniors can easily find activities and care tailored to their needs, while also enjoying the close-knit community that Kingsport offers. The cost of senior living in Kingsport is also affordable compared to other areas, which makes it an attractive option for those looking for quality care and services.

Home Care in Kingsport, Tennessee

Home care in Kingsport, Tennessee provides seniors with the comfort and security of receiving personalized assistance in their own homes. This type of care allows older adults to maintain their independence while receiving the support they need with activities of daily living, such as bathing, dressing, and meal preparation. Caregivers also assist with medication management, transportation to appointments, and light housekeeping. Home care services in Kingsport are customized to meet the unique needs of each individual, allowing seniors to age in place while still getting the help they need to stay healthy and safe. Kingsport, with its picturesque surroundings and close-knit community, offers a peaceful environment for seniors to live. The city is nestled along the Holston River, surrounded by the scenic beauty of the Appalachian Mountains. The area’s mild climate allows residents to enjoy outdoor activities throughout the year, and Kingsport’s history and culture create an engaging environment. For those in need of medical care, Kingsport is home to a variety of healthcare facilities that can assist with the medical needs of seniors. Additionally, seniors can enjoy a variety of local attractions, such as the Kingsport Carousel and Warriors' Path State Park, which offer relaxation and recreation options for those in home care. The services provided by home care agencies in Kingsport are comprehensive, with professional caregivers trained to provide the highest level of care for seniors in the comfort of their homes. Home care allows for flexibility and a more individualized approach, which is especially beneficial for those who may have specific health needs or prefer to stay in a familiar environment. Many home care agencies in Kingsport also offer specialized care for seniors with dementia, Alzheimer’s, or other chronic conditions, ensuring that these individuals receive the extra support and attention they need. For those seeking elderly care in Kingsport, home care offers a supportive, compassionate, and flexible option that allows seniors to maintain their independence while receiving the help they require. The average price of Home Health services in the area is $25 - $27 per hour.

Assisted Living in Kingsport, Tennessee

Assisted living in Kingsport, Tennessee provides a supportive and comfortable environment for seniors who need help with daily activities but still want to maintain as much independence as possible. These communities are designed to ensure that residents receive personalized care in a homelike setting. The services offered typically include assistance with daily tasks like bathing, dressing, and medication management, as well as access to 24/7 staff support. Many communities also offer specialized services for seniors with memory care needs, ensuring that every resident's unique health requirements are met. With a focus on health and well-being, these communities also provide wellness programs and social activities that help seniors stay engaged, active, and connected with others. Kingsport itself is an ideal location for seniors looking for a mix of comfort and convenience. Known for its rich history and natural beauty, the city sits along the Holston River, surrounded by the scenic Appalachian Mountains. The moderate climate, with warm summers and mild winters, makes it perfect for outdoor activities. Seniors can enjoy nearby parks like Warriors' Path State Park or explore local landmarks such as the Kingsport Carousel. Cultural attractions, local museums, and annual events like the Kingsport Fun Fest provide ample opportunities for entertainment and socialization. In addition to these attractions, Kingsport offers excellent healthcare options that seniors can easily access from their assisted living communities. The nearby Wellmont Health System provides comprehensive medical services, ensuring peace of mind for both seniors and their families. Assisted living in Kingsport also typically includes amenities such as housekeeping, transportation, and on-site dining options, making it easier for seniors to live comfortably. Many communities also provide planned activities, including outings to local attractions or movie nights, ensuring that residents have plenty of opportunities for social engagement. With a blend of personalized care, health services, and access to local culture and nature, assisted living in Kingsport offers seniors a fulfilling and secure lifestyle. The average price of care for Assisted Living in the area is $4,461 - $4,737 per month.

Long Term Care & Skilled Nursing in Kingsport, Tennessee

Nursing homes in Kingsport, Tennessee, offer comprehensive care for seniors who require assistance with daily living activities due to physical, mental, or health challenges. These communities focus on providing 24/7 supervision and medical support, ensuring that residents receive the care they need at all times. The skilled nursing staff at these facilities are trained to handle a range of medical conditions, including chronic illness, rehabilitation after surgery, and end-of-life care. Residents benefit from personalized care plans that address their unique needs, which can include help with mobility, medication management, and maintaining overall health. The goal is to create a safe, supportive environment that allows seniors to live with dignity while receiving expert care. Kingsport's beautiful setting in the Appalachian foothills offers a peaceful backdrop for nursing home residents, with mild winters and warm summers contributing to a comfortable climate. The city’s landscape features picturesque views, including those at local landmarks like the Kingsport Carousel and the natural beauty of nearby Warriors' Path State Park, which could serve as peaceful outings for nursing home residents and their families. Kingsport’s history as a hub for industry and commerce brings with it a wealth of local attractions, including cultural venues such as the Lamplight Theatre and the Kingsport Carousel, which are accessible for seniors seeking enriching activities. Nursing homes in Kingsport are designed with amenities that promote both physical and emotional well-being. Residents typically enjoy well-balanced meals, housekeeping, transportation services, and a variety of social and recreational activities that encourage engagement. Many nursing homes also offer physical therapy, memory care services, and other specialized treatments for seniors with specific health concerns. These communities provide a calm, family-friendly environment where seniors can receive both high-quality medical care and the personal attention they need. The availability of senior living options, combined with Kingsport’s accessible healthcare facilities and natural beauty, makes it an excellent choice for those seeking elder care in a nurturing, serene environment. The average price of care for Long Term Care in the area is $9,453 - $10,037 per month.
